WHICH STATEMENTS DIFFERENTIATE DNA AND RNA

Respuesta :

XxXTR3V0RXXX
XxXTR3V0RXXX XxXTR3V0RXXX
  • 23-10-2018

DNA is involved only in transcription, and RNA is involved in both transcription and translation. DNA is a double helix, and RNA is a single strand  DNA does not have uracil as a nitrogen base, but RNA does have uracil as a nitrogen base.
